1. Crafting an Organized WordPress Post: How to Add a Table of Contents

Let’s face it: no one likes to read dense blocks of text, especially in digital content! Crafting an organized WordPress post with a table of contents is a great way to make your post more reader-friendly and will attract more visitors. Here’s how to get started:

Begin by deciding how many subheadings you want to add for each section of your post. Then, format each heading accordingly by either typing out the heading in capital letters or using the Heading 2, Heading 3 etc. options in the upper toolbar. This will ensure the headers are properly divided and formatted.

  • Create Your Table of Contents Plug-In – Go to the “Plug-ins” tab on the left sidebar and select “Add New”. Type in “Table of Contents Plus” into the search engine and install the plug-in.
  • Set Up the Parameters – Go to the Table of Contents Plus panel located in the Settings tab. Here you can adjust the parameters to create the look and feel of your table.

Then, find the shortcode for your plug-in – it should look something like [toc]. Insert the shortcode into your post where you’d like your table of contents to appear and you’re ready to go. Keep in mind that the table will pull all of your headings, so make sure the headings are divided and labeled clearly beforehand.

3. Instructions for Adding a WordPress Post Table of Contents

Adding a WordPress post table of contents is a handy way to make your blog posts more organized and easier to navigate. To get started, follow these simple instructions!

Step 1: Install a Table of Contents Plugin

  • Launch the WordPress Plugins manager and look for the “Table of Contents Plus” plugin.
  • Follow the simple instructions to install and activate the plugin.

Step 2: Customize the Table of Contents

  • Go to Settings > TOC in the WordPress Admin menu.
  • Choose the theme, style and other customization options.
  • Save your changes and you’re done.
